When it comes to fitness and strength training, understanding muscle fibers can feel like learning a new language. But here's the deal: knowing how your body’s fast-twitch and slow-twitch fibers work could be your secret weapon. So, let’s break it down.

Fast-twitch muscle fibers are your go-to for explosive power and strength. Think of them as the sprinters of the muscle world. They’re fast, they’re powerful, and they thrive in high-intensity activities where quick bursts of energy are the name of the game. Now, which exercise fully recruits these bad boys? That’s right, the power clean!

Imagine lifting a significant weight from the ground up to your shoulders in one fluid motion—you’re not just lifting; you’re showcasing raw power. This is what makes the power clean such a coveted exercise among athletes and trainers alike. It demands rapid and powerful contractions of your fast-twitch fibers to conquer that weight, which is already pretty cool, don’t you think?

But here’s where it gets interesting. While the power clean is all about those fast-twitch fibers, other exercises, like body-weight squats, leg curls, and push-ups, are different horses altogether. These moves are more geared towards endurance, recruiting slow-twitch fibers. Imagine taking a leisurely stroll versus sprinting to catch a bus—both are valid, but they require different energy systems. Slow-twitch fibers are efficient for prolonged activities, which is why you might not feel as winded after a set of push-ups as you would after a few rounds of power cleans.

So, why is understanding all this important? If you're someone aiming to ramp up your athletic performance or just looking to elevate your workout game, tuning into how muscle fibers work for different exercises can guide your training choices. For instance, if you want to focus on building explosive strength, incorporating more power cleans and similar movements into your routine will be game-changers.

Moreover, you can mix and match for a balanced program! For instance, follow up power cleans with some body-weight squats or push-ups to target all fiber types. It’s like the best of both worlds—power and endurance, all in one workout!

You may wonder how to progressively challenge yourself. Good news—varying rep ranges, increasing weights, or even incorporating jumps and plyometrics can keep fast-twitch fibers engaged. The key is consistency and pushing your limits while ensuring you maintain proper form and prevent injury.
